What does a railcar repair technician do?

A railcar repair technician is responsible for inspecting, maintaining, and repairing freight and passenger railcars to ensure they are safe and operational. Their duties include diagnosing mechanical issues, replacing or fixing damaged components, welding, and conducting safety checks on brakes, wheels, and other critical systems. Railcar repair technicians work in rail yards, repair shops, or on-site at various locations, often following strict safety standards and regulations. They play a crucial role in keeping the rail transportation system running efficiently and safely.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a railcar repair technician,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Railcar Repair Technician, you need mechanical aptitude, knowledge of welding and fabrication, and experience with railcar components, often supported by a high school diploma or technical certification. Familiarity with tools such as hydraulic jacks, grinders, welding equipment, and adherence to safety standards like FRA regulations is essential. Attention to detail, problem-solving ability, and teamwork are standout soft skills in this field. These abilities ensure that railcars are repaired safely and efficiently, minimizing downtime and maintaining regulatory compliance.

What are some common challenges faced by railcar repair technicians and how can they be managed on the job?

Railcar repair technicians often encounter challenges such as working in outdoor environments under varying weather conditions, dealing with heavy or cumbersome equipment, and adhering to strict safety protocols to prevent accidents. Managing these challenges involves following comprehensive safety guidelines, using proper personal protective equipment, and collaborating closely with team members to ensure tasks are completed efficiently and safely. Continuous training and open communication with supervisors also help technicians stay updated on best practices and new repair technologies.

Railcar Repair involves fixing damaged or malfunctioning railcars, often requiring specialized skills like welding and extensive diagnostics. Railcar Maintenance focuses on routine inspections, preventive care, and scheduled upkeep to ensure safety and efficiency. While both roles are essential in the rail industry, Repair is more reactive, addressing issues after they occur, whereas Maintenance is proactive, preventing problems before they happen.

Job Description
The Railcar Repair Technician conducts all aspects of repair and maintenance on tank cars. This person must demonstrate good leadership and team skills while being a safety-conscious person.

  • Railcar Repair - always uses current repair procedures. Conducts railcar inspections to ensure cars are in compliance and performs repairs as necessary.
  • Customer Support - Meets the expectations and requirements of all customers to ensure their satisfaction of work.
  • Clerical - ensures that all necessary invoicing, inspection, work order information is complete.
  • Maintains all certifications, complete and maintain required certifications, demonstrates strong familiarity with AAR rules and regulations.
  • Other work-related tasks as assigned.

General Requirements

  • High school diploma or GED required.
  • Must have mechanical aptitude, ability to problem-solve and to make decisions. Ability to use hand tools (such as pipe wrenches, pry bars, wrenches, ratchets, and other equipment to chip and grind weld slag or spatter).
  • Must handle and successfully complete basic railcar repairs and inspections.
  • Consistently demonstrate skill in customer relations, using good interpersonal skills and be able to work as a part of a team.
  • Demonstrates an ability to work safely and follow proper procedures
  • Must work in all types of weather conditions.
  • Valid Driver's License
  • Travel required: up to 50%, including weekly local travel, regional day trips, and overnight travel as needed

Physical Requirements

  • Must be able to stoop for extended periods and routinely move from kneeling to standing positions
  • Must be able to lift up to 50 pounds from the ground surface
  • Must be able to climb ladders and perform work at elevated heights
  • Must be able to perform a FIT Test and wear a respirator
  • Must be able to pass company physical exam, drug screening and background check
